TenCate Grass is a Netherlands-based company founded in 1704. It develops and manufactures synthetic turf surfaces for sports and landscaping. The company provides services including research, design, installation, maintenance, and recycling.

How does TenCate Grass relate to the historic Royal Ten Cate company?
TenCate Grass is the direct successor to the family's interests following the 2015 take-private of Koninklijke Ten Cate NV. The listed company was acquired by a consortium including Gilde Buy Out Partners and the TenCate family, and the assets were reorganized under the TenCate Grass brand, focusing on synthetic turf and advanced textile composites.
Is TenCate Grass a diversified family office or an industrial holding company?
It operates primarily as a concentrated industrial holding company. The family's wealth is predominantly tied to the performance of TenCate Grass, the global manufacturer of artificial turf systems, rather than a diversified portfolio of third-party fund commitments or minority stakes.
Does the family office make direct investments outside the synthetic turf industry?
Public records do not detail a diversified direct investment program. Following the 2021 sale of a majority stake in the operating company to Partners Group, the family's liquid wealth likely expanded, but any external investment activity, including direct deals or fund commitments, has not been publicly disclosed.
Who controls investment decisions at the TenCate family office?
The decision-making structure is private. Historically, family members sat on the board of Royal Ten Cate and maintain board representation in the restructured TenCate Grass group. Specific investment committee roles or a dedicated family office CIO have not been identified in public records.
What was the strategic significance of Partners Group's majority acquisition in 2021?
The transaction allowed the TenCate family to realize significant liquidity from their concentrated industrial holding while retaining a substantial minority stake and ongoing governance rights. It transformed the family office's liquidity profile from illiquid operating equity into a mix of cash and minority co-investment, while Partners Group took the lead on scaling the business through further acquisitions.
